public void SetUp()
 {
     applicationAdapter = new WinAdapter();
     applicationAdapter.RunApplication(application);
     adapter        = ((IApplicationAdapter)applicationAdapter).CreateCommandAdapter();
     commandAdapter = new TestCommandAdapter(adapter);
 }
 public override void SetUp()
 {
     applicationAdapter = new WinAdapter();
     applicationAdapter.RunApplication(application, $"ConnectionString={InMemoryDataStoreProvider.ConnectionString};FOO=BAR");
     adapter        = ((IApplicationAdapter)applicationAdapter).CreateCommandAdapter();
     commandAdapter = new TestCommandAdapter(adapter, application);
 }
Ejemplo n.º 3
0
        public override void TestSetup()
        {
            base.TestSetup();

            applicationAdapter = new WinAdapter();
            applicationAdapter.RunApplication(application);
            adapter        = ((IApplicationAdapter)applicationAdapter).CreateCommandAdapter();
            commandAdapter = new TestCommandAdapter(adapter);
        }
        public WinEasyTestFixtureHelperBase(string applicationDirectoryName, string applicationName)
        {
            this.applicationDirectoryName = applicationDirectoryName;
            this.applicationName          = applicationName;

            application = new TestApplication();
            var doc = new XmlDocument();
            var additionalAttributes = new List <XmlAttribute>
            {
                CreateAttribute(doc, "FileName", Path.GetFullPath(Path.Combine($@"..\..\..\..\{applicationDirectoryName}", @"bin\EasyTest\net462\" + applicationName))),
                CreateAttribute(doc, "CommunicationPort", "4100"),
            };

            application.AdditionalAttributes = additionalAttributes.ToArray();

            applicationAdapter = new WinAdapter();
            applicationAdapter.RunApplication(application, $"ConnectionString={InMemoryDataStoreProvider.ConnectionString};FOO=BAR");
            adapter        = ((IApplicationAdapter)applicationAdapter).CreateCommandAdapter();
            commandAdapter = new TestCommandAdapter(adapter, application);
        }